The DC movie mythos just got a lot more interesting, and DC Comics has confirmed it Richard DonnerThe 1978 movie Superman And Tim BurtonThe 1989 movie Batman they actually exist in the same universe.
Versions of these characters have returned to the world of DC Comics and in a recent one-shot comic titled Dark Crisis: Big Banghas officially canonized several DC-inspired movies, television shows, and even video games.
There’s a montage sequence in the story that sees The Flash traverse several universes, including one, which is called Earth-789. In this universe, it shows Michael Keaton’s Batman and Jack Nicholson’s Joker posed together.
This Earth-789 is also referenced in the multiverse map at the end of the issue, and that map lists it as a world where “Superman and Supergirl are Earth’s only augmented heroes [and] Batman’s parents [were] killed by the Joker”.
